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1144852). Beach Spring is an old American hymn-tune usually attributed to B. F. White, the co-editor of the music collection The Sacred Harp. Among the hymns that use this tune are Lord, Whose Love Through Humble Service and Wash, O God, Our Sons and Daughters. The melody of the tune itself is pentatonic though many harmonizations end up disguising this. This particular arrangement by Mark Lewis actually embraces the pentatonic aspects of the melody and extends them throughout the harmony as well, causing the piece to require a 10 bell ensemble which is rather unusual and easiest to realize with five players. The time signature also is modified throughout the piece, starting in 8/4, moving through 7/4, and ending up in 6/4 which is basically the 3/2 time signature usually associated with the tune. By feeling the whole piece in variations of a Three Pattern the tempo marking of quarter-note = 200 is actually much more reasonable than it would first appear.

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1076419). Standing on the Promises is a fun hymn from the mid-1800s. It was written by R. Kelso Carter, a Methodist minister and teacher at the Pennsylvania Military Academy. The tune has a martial feel and has been a standard in many church hymnals since it was written. This arrangement by Mark R Lewis is for 3-5 octave handbell choir. There are very few bell changes but the tempo is quite upbeat leading to some difficulties, especially in the fanfare-like introduction. The arrangement is also in 12/8 which may appear difficult but allows a triplet feel more similar to how most people would actually sing the the dotted-eighth/sixteenth rhythms in the original tune. Most intermediate groups should be able to perform this arrangement with practice. The AGEHR ranking would be level 3.

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1144876). The Maid of Culmore is an Irish folk song with surprisingly little documentation. It is thought to date from some time in 1800s from near the city of Culmore, but not much else is known. The city of Culmore was a center for emigration and the lyrics of the song discuss a young man and the search for his love who had moved to America. This version is arranged for 12-bell ensemble by Mark R Lewis for the AGEHR 2022 Composing Masterclass. If played by a quintet or sextet, the piece is simply a matter of counting and keeping track of the melody but if this is played as a trio or quartet, the arrangement will be quite challenging with many instances of a player switching between melody and accompaniment parts multiple times a measure.

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1001565). This is an arrangement for 2-4 octave handbell choir of If I Had a Hammer.This protest song was written in 1950 in support of the progressive movement. The song was written by Pete Seeger and Lee Hays for the folk group The Weavers. It was made famous by the group Peter, Paul, and Mary and the singer Trini Lopez whose versions both charted in the top 10 on the charts in the 1960s.This version is arranged for 2-4 octave handbell choir and makes heavy use of mallets for most of the piece. There are some very quick changes between using mallets and normal ringing and there are a lot of syncopated rhythms throughout the piece. These challenges make this arrangement ideal for smaller bell choirs that are still at a intermediate or higher playing ability. Even though the song is not specifically intended for church services, the message of the song can be incorporated into quite a variety of religious themes.The arrangement is in the key of C with no accidentals. Mark R Lewis #649443.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1044825). Were You There? is a wonderful African-American spiritual especially in the context of Good Friday and Holy Week. The lyrics ask the listener if they were there at Jesus' crucifixion and bring to mind contemplation of what the event would have been like. This arrangement by Mark R Lewis is for 3-5 octave handbell choir and adds handchimes for C5 to C7 as well. The singing bell technique is also utilized. This piece is potentially quite rhythmically challenging as there are many examples of triplet and duplet rhythms happening simultaneously. However, the actual techniques, bell changes, and overall difficulty of the parts is not too extreme, leading to a difficulty rating of 4-. Season: Holy Week, Good Friday Range: 3-5 octave.

Mark R Lewis #650051.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1045470). Enjoy the haunting melody of this 13th century Plainsong by Marcus Aurelius C. Prudentius. The text of Of the Father's Love Begotten is an ancient Roman poem by Prudentius but the tune often used is the Plainsong Divinum myserium. This arrangement is for 12 bell ensemble by Mark R Lewis and even though there are several time signature changes, it is relatively simple. The changes in time signature are simply an artifact of the fact that old chants make the music follow the text and do not force the text to fit the music. In the accompanying video, we have added singing bell on C4 and G4 but this addition is optional for the performance. ​ Range: F5 - C7.

Hosanna, Loud Hosanna is a well-known Palm Sunday hymn that celebrates Jesus' special relationship with children and his triumphal entry into Jerusalem at the beginning of Holy Week. Jeanette Threlfall wrote the text as a devotional poem in the mid-1800s. ​The tune most associate with the text, Ellacombe, comes from songbook of the Württemberg ducal court and was harmonized by W. H. Monk in the mid-1800s as well. The name Ellacombe is thought to be in honor of Henry Thomas Ellacombe, a specialist in bell ringing and an Anglican clergyman. This version was arranged by Mark R Lewis for 12-Bell ensemble. While the melody line for this arrangement is quite straightforward, the accompaniment part can be very active. Despite this, the piece should be quite manageable by most intermediate bell ringers. In the provided video of the performance, the bell tree is simply doubling the melody line and while this is a nice touch, it is not required for a faithful performance of the arrangement.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1144874). Tell Me the Stories of Jesus is a sweet little hymn written in 1885 supposedly at the request of a Sunday school class. The tune is quite simple but still quite lovely. The lyrics were written by William Henry Parker and the tune by Frederic A. Challinor. This particular arrangement by Mark Lewis is for a bell weaving trio. Ringers 1 and 2 will need to be able to utilize travelling 4-in-hand techniques, Ringer 3 will need to be able to keep a very steady waltz pattern going while switching between bells, and all ringers will have some very quick bell changes. While the piece is challenging, most intermediate players should be able to perform it with sufficient practice time.

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1144887). Poor Wayfarin' Stranger is a mournful American folk song discussing how lost the singer feels. While the lyrics were first published 1858 the song is definitely older than that and the original songwriter is unknown. The song has been covered many times by many different artists over the years. This arrangement by Mark Lewis is for bell weaving trio. All three parts are significantly easier if the ringers utilize traveling 4-in-hand techniques and there are some very quick bell changes. While the piece is challenging, most intermediate players should be able to perform it with sufficient practice time.

Published by Mark R Lewis (A0.1234057). Many people are familiar with the story of how Amazing Grace came into being as a song. The tune New Britain has become so associated with the song that many people do not even know that the lyrics can be put with many other tunes.This arrangement for 12-bell by Mark Lewis does go with the very traditional New Britain, however it is quite unique. Even though this is a 12-bell piece with no bell changes, the arrangement sets the tune in three different tonal centers: F major, Bb major, and the mode of C Dorian. Additionally, verses alternate between the traditional 3/4 time signature and the not so traditional 4/4 meter. The accompaniment to the melody is very active, consisting of running eighth notes or syncopated eighth-note/quarter-note patterns for most of the piece.

This lively Sea Shanty Medley is a combination of two different sea shanties, Fish in the Sea from Scotland and Santiana from the Americas.Fish in the Sea is quite simple but has dozens of verses. It takes the form of a chorus that is identical every time and a verse that describes various fish. The idea being that everyone would sing the chorus and each individual sailor would basically ad-lib new lyrics when it was their turn to sing a verse.Santiana actually tells the story of the Mexican General Antonio Lopez de Santa Anna during the Mexican-American war in the 1840s. However, the various exploits described in the song have very little to do with historical reality. There are of course dozens of version of the song, each associated with different shipping lanes, and there are even a wide variety of shanties from other countries that seem to be adaptations of this tune with different stories.This arrangement by Mark Lewis is for 3 to 5 octave handbell choir and makes extensive use of both malleted and normal ringing techniques. There are some very quick transitions between the two techniques. The piece moves along at a pretty good clip with some portions in 6/8 and others in cut time with various duplet and triplet patterns to help with transitions, leading to a difficulty rating of 4+. While the piece should be playable by most intermediate groups, they will definitely need to put in enough practice time to perform it properly.Season: ConcertRange: 3-5 octaves.
